Typically, 1.5 to 2 inches of hair from the scalp or elsewhere can be utilized for testing. Hair samples are useful for assessing drugs, alcohol/ETG, and other tailored hair test options.

In recent times, the adoption of hair follicle drug testing has increased substantially. Employers, judicial systems, and substance abuse specialists are opting for hair drug tests over the traditional urine tests. This method is favored by employers enforcing zero-tolerance drug policies, legal courts, and those on probation. The key advantage is its extended detection window, typically up to 90 days, with the collection process being observed, making it highly tamper-proof. However, for detecting recent usage within 5 days, urine tests remain highly accurate.

What it is, How it works

Hair analysis is recognized as an effective method for identifying drug and alcohol consumption. Hair serves as a long-term record for alcohol and drugs by embedding biomarkers within the fibers of the growing hair strand. When gathered near the scalp, hair can offer around a 3-month timeframe for detecting alcohol and other drugs. Hair collection is straightforward, relatively resistant to tampering, and convenient to send.

A sample measuring 1.5 inches of about 200 hair strands (similar to a #2 pencil) nearest to the scalp will yield 100mg of hair, the recommended amount for testing and verification. For EtG, additional tests, or those exceeding 10 panels, 150mg of the sample is suggested. It's advisable to measure the sample using a jeweler’s scale. If scalp hair is absent, an equivalent quantity of body hair can be collected. References to head hair pertain solely to scalp hair. Body hair denotes all other hair types (facial, axillary, etc.).

Process Overview

The primary steps in processing a drug test result in the lab are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.

Accessioning entails the initial incorporation of a sample into a lab’s system. This involves confirming that the sample was correctly sealed and delivered, assigning a random L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and completing any other data inputs not covered by an electronic chain of custody system.

Screening constitutes a preliminary rapid examination for substances of abuse. Though Screening is an economical approach to dismiss drug use in most samples, a positive screen must be verified to be accepted in court. Samples presumptively positive in Screening necessitate further confirmation.

Should a sample test presumptively positive during Screening, additional hair is drawn from the initial sample and readied for Extraction. In this phase, drugs are extracted from hair at significantly lower concentrations than other methods (e.g., urine or oral fluid), underscoring why hair drug screening is the most challenging to execute.

Confirmation of any positive screening outcome is performed using GC/MS, GC/MS/MS, or LC/MS/MS. All samples presumptively positive are cleansed before confirmation as necessary. The complete process from Accessioning to Confirmation is assessed under both the C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air designation and the accreditation to ISO / IEC 17025 standards.

Advantages of hair drug testing:

  • Extended detection window: Hair drug tests can ascertain drug use for up to 90 days, in contrast to the more limited detection window of urine tests.
  • Resistance to falsification: It is quite challenging to manipulate a hair drug test, enhancing the accuracy of results.
  • Historically informative data: It can indicate drug use patterns over time, not just recent consumption.

Limitations:

  • Lacks capacity to identify recent use: Drugs become detectable in hair after approximately 5-7 days.
  • Expense: Hair drug tests are generally more costly compared to other drug testing techniques.
  • Result variability: Factors like hair color and individual differences in hair growth may impact the concentration of drug metabolites in the hair.

Note: Although often termed "hair follicle tests," the test evaluates the hair strand and not the follicle beneath the scalp.

What's New In Hair Follicle Drug Testing according to the Hair Drug Testing Experts

With its multidisciplinary nature, hair testing brings together researchers, scientists, and experts from various domains to develop innovative techniques, explore new methodologies, and address emerging concerns, responding to the ever-evolving challenges of drug abuse, therapeutic drug monitoring, and environmental exposures to pollutants.

The joint meeting of the Society of Hair Testing (SoHT) and the Italian Group of Forensic Toxicologists (GTFI) was organized in Verona, June 8–10, 2022, and hosted by the Legal Medicine team of the Verona University Hospital, directed by Franco Tagliaro together with Federica Bortolotti and Rossella Gottardo.

It served as a prominent platform for knowledge exchange and collaboration, facilitating groundbreaking advancements in hair testing and analysis. In this special issue of Drug Testing and Analysis, we aim to showcase the remarkable manuscripts presented at this significant event, shedding light on the latest research and highlighting the future directions in this field.

Novel Analytical Techniques: The Verona meeting witnessed the unveiling of cutting-edge analytical techniques, offering enhanced sensitivity, selectivity, and accuracy for drug testing. Remarkable advancements in sample preparation, detection, and identification of drug compounds have been presented. The manuscripts in this section presented novel approaches, such as multianalyte methods and on-line preparation which can enable rapid analysis and improve thorough forensic investigations.

Biomarkers and Pharmacokinetics: The identification and validation of reliable biomarkers and pharmacokinetic studies are fundamental aspects of drug testing and analysis. The impact of hair treatments on the oxidation/decomposition of drugs in hair was also explored, as the long-term fate of drugs incorporated in the keratin matrix. Furthermore, the SoHT meeting in Verona featured research on the identification and quantification of alcohol abuse biomarkers, their stability, and their correlation with exposure and other biomarkers.

Forensic Applications and Interpretation: One of the vital objectives of hair testing is its application in forensic investigations and legal proceedings. The SoHT meeting in Verona emphasized the significance of rigorous interpretation of analytical results and the need for standardized protocols. Manuscripts in this section present advancements in forensic toxicology, and have explored the challenges posed by emerging designer drugs and strategies to combat their proliferation. The pitfalls encountered when the exogenous/endogenous nature of a substance is questioned were presented and discussed. The special issue presents also manuscripts that delve into the ethical implications of drug testing in drug facilitated sexual assaults.

Clinical Applications of hair testing are witnessed by the insight on environmental tobacco smoke exposure, assessed by hair analysis in a population of students and the study of in utero-exposure to drugs of abuse through neonatal hair analysis. Exposure to drugs was also important in cases of child abuse/neglect, when the clinical purpose of hair testing merge with its forensic applications.

The legal framework surrounding hair testing and the achievement of guidelines to ensure fairness, accuracy, and confidentiality in drug testing practices have also been discussed,and the SoHT consensus on general hair testing and testing for drugs of abuse was presented at the meeting and published as a Letter to the Editor.

A hair follicle drug test analyzes a small sample of hair to detect a history of drug use over time. Because drug metabolites are incorporated into hair as it grows, this method can show patterns of use instead of just recent exposure. It is frequently used for legal and court requirements, long-term monitoring, and high-trust workforce screening.
Standard hair drug testing typically reflects drug use over approximately a 90-day period, based on the length of hair collected at the time of testing. Longer hair can sometimes reflect a longer time frame, and extremely short hair can reduce that window.
Hair drug testing commonly screens for marijuana/THC, cocaine, opiates/opioids, amphetamines/methamphetamines, and PCP. In many cases, additional expanded panels may be requested to include other substances.
